Hey plugin folks — several of you reported the Tallygram aggregation sidecar refusing connections after about an hour of uptime. We've reproduced it: the sidecar leaks a socket per flush when a plugin registers more than 40 custom gauges. Fix is queued for the next minor release. Meanwhile, cap your gauge count or bump the sidecar's restart policy to hourly. If you need to inspect the aggregation tables directly while debugging, the staging metrics database is reachable with the connection string below.

warehouse DSN: cockroachdb://holvan_svc:viOKuRy@db-3e1a.plorvaforge.corp:5432/istius

// WebSocket compression settings for the Bramblegate realtime gateway.
// permessage-deflate cuts bandwidth roughly 60% on our telemetry frames,
// but context takeover holds a per-connection window buffer, so memory
// scales with connection count. We disable takeover above the connection
// threshold and skip compression for small frames entirely. The constants
// governing these tradeoffs are defined immediately below.

constants for yajog-hafog:
RATE_LIMITS = {
    "ralir": 300,
    "eliius": 33,
    "istmir": 190,
    "kelys": 117,
    "wenius": 507,
}

### Action item: Harrowfield gateway buffering

During the outage, the Harrowfield telemetry gateway dropped readings from roughly forty tractors because its in-memory buffer had no overflow policy. Owner for the fix is the Fieldwire team: add disk-backed spill, cap retention at six hours, and alert when the buffer exceeds half capacity. Target is two sprints out. Progress will be reported at this sync until closed. Design notes, capacity math, and the review checklist are being tracked on the internal page:

runbook for yahop-tajep: https://jenkins.olvarqstack.internal/settings